Output 9fec8eb9254b5daa84a5352062294bd4bcc9d78667f21ea9da0a53d299303859:0

value
10985035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fea5d18395802ed701a5d720824da79a87f35a1b OP_EQUAL
address
3QuUCXvsH7tWdK2zkcu2q5vdDq2aP9eM9k
transaction
9fec8eb9254b5daa84a5352062294bd4bcc9d78667f21ea9da0a53d299303859
spent
true